Transaction 21fb3566479c6786b30eb679b8363104055059c61332b239c2ab3f54eb51e784

1 Input
2 Outputs
  • 21fb3566479c6786b30eb679b8363104055059c61332b239c2ab3f54eb51e784:0
  • value  371952
    address  bc1q7z0g0mrkcl87xsh0y3gh64y6ykdnhz6nktaspt
  • 21fb3566479c6786b30eb679b8363104055059c61332b239c2ab3f54eb51e784:1
  • value  509804
    address  1LsyTqy6q5DdG3JTcwkGJGQtTc3RWnUkZC